Here they go again... Lily James turns to Dr Who ex for comfort after love split
FOLLOWING the breakdown of her most recent relationship, Lily James seems to have turned to a previous partner for comfort.
The actress, 33, was pictured hugging her ex, former Doctor Who star Matt Smith, after reportedly splitting from US rocker Michael Shuman.
Smith, 40, who dated Ms James for five years, smiled as he waited for her outside a cafe in Primrose Hill, north London, with his dog.
Ms James was dressed casually in black trousers and a floral jacket, while Smith was wearing a long black coat.
The couple met in 2014 on the set of Pride And Prejudice And Zombies, in which Smith played Mr Collins and Ms James was Elizabeth Bennet.
The pair split in 2019 owing to ‘hectic’ work schedules, but the first Covid-19 lockdown saw them briefly rekindle their romance while isolating together in north London. Their latest reunion followed reports that Ms James and Queens of the Stone Age musician Shuman had ended their two-year relationship. ‘Lily and Michael have grown apart in recent months and have now decided to end their relationship,’ a source told The Sun on Sunday. Shuman was first pictured with the actress while she was filming rom-com What’s Love Got To Do With It? Their relationship came months after pictures were published of a flirtatious display between Ms James and married actor Dominic West in Rome. Speaking previously about her reluctance to publicly discuss her love life, she said: ‘If you’ve never said anything, there are no sound bites to haunt you when you’re crying into a box of Kleenex after it all goes wrong.’
